An Overview Resting Electrocardiogram

A resting electrocardiogram (ECG), also known as an EKG, is a painless test that monitors the electrical activity of your heart. During this evaluation, electrodes are affixed to your chest, arms, and legs to detect the tiny electrical signals produced by your heart as it beats. Computer-Aided Electrocardiogram Evaluation Using Machine Algorithms

Electrocardiograms (ECGs) are fundamental tools in cardiovascular disease diagnosis. Traditionally, ECG interpretation relies on human clinicians, which can be time-consuming and prone to errors.
